The Itinerary Breakdown

Stop 1: Euro Segway Prague
The meeting point is right in the heart of Maltezske Square, a central and accessible location. After a brief safety briefing, you’ll get comfortable on your Segway—this is where the fun begins.

Stop 2: Prague Castle
While you don’t go inside, the panoramic views of Prague Castle from outside are worth the visit. Your guide will point out key features and share stories about the castle’s history and architecture, giving context to its importance in Prague’s skyline.

Stop 3: Old Orechovka
Known as the Beverly Hills of Prague, this elegant neighborhood offers a glimpse into the city’s upscale residential life. It’s a quiet contrast to the bustling Old Town and provides a taste of local luxury.

Stop 4: Villa Muller
This villa is an architectural gem, representing early 20th-century design. It’s a quick stop, but worth noting for architecture enthusiasts or anyone curious about Prague’s residential history.

Stops 5 & 6: Strahovsky Klaster & Strahov Monastery Brewery
These stops are the tour’s highlights. The 12th-century monastery offers a serene atmosphere, and the nearby 14th-century brewery gives a taste of Prague’s brewing traditions. Several reviews mention how much guests enjoyed the opportunity to see and learn about these centuries-old establishments.

Stops 7 & 8: BeVnovský Klatr & Břevnovský Pivovar
The oldest monastery in the Czech Republic and the oldest brewery are featured here. Guests rave about these stops, noting that they’re not just sightseeing but also learning about the historical significance of brewing and monastic life in Prague.

Final Stop: Park
A relaxing area to pause and take photos, enjoy a bit of downtime, and reflect on the tour’s highlights.

Practical Tips for Your Tour

Prague Segway Tour - 3-hour Double Monastery & Brewery Tour - Practical Tips for Your Tour

  • Arrive prepared for a quick safety briefing and a short training session—wear comfortable shoes and clothing suitable for outdoor activity.
  • Bring your camera or smartphone for photos during stops, especially at the panoramic viewpoints.
  • The tour is suitable for most travelers aged 7 and above, with a minimum weight of 77 lbs/35 kg.
  • It’s not recommended for anyone under the influence of alcohol, drugs, or strong medication.
  • Most travelers book around 17 days in advance, so plan ahead to secure your preferred date.

Is this tour suitable for all ages?
Yes, most travelers aged 7 and above can participate, provided they meet the minimum weight requirement of 77 lbs/35 kg. It’s a fun activity for families, couples, or friends.

What should I wear for the tour?
Comfortable clothing and shoes suitable for outdoor activity are recommended. Since raincoats are provided if needed, just check the weather forecast before heading out.

Do I need experience riding a Segway?
No prior experience is necessary. The tour begins with a quick training session, and guides ensure everyone feels comfortable before starting.

Can I book this tour last minute?
While most guests book around 17 days in advance, last-minute bookings might be possible depending on availability. It’s best to book early to secure your preferred date.

What is included in the price?
The tour fee covers live guiding, a training session, photo service, raincoats if required, and unlimited water, tea, or coffee at the meeting point.

Are there any restrictions or safety concerns?
Segway riding is forbidden for those under the influence of alcohol, drugs, or strong medicine. The tour is operated outdoors in areas behind the Castle, away from traffic.

What if the weather is bad?
The tour is weather-dependent. If canceled due to poor weather, you’ll be offered a different date or full refund. It’s best to check the forecast and dress accordingly.
